#Chapter 64 - Meeting A Friend

Lorenzo and I haven’t spoken much since our rather jarring conversation in the car last night. He demanded that I take a break from working on the case and I thought he was utterly insane for forcing me to do so. But, he was right. I did need a break—from the case, from the house, and perhaps even him. It wasn’t as though I was angry with him or didn’t care about Lorenzo. In fact, it was the total opposite. After he and I finally settled in for the night, I was able to truly sort through most of my thoughts and feelings. I was devastated about Lucy Grant. Seeing her lying on that metal table with her light blonde hair flowing around her lifeless face and shoulders, tore my heart right in half. It was like looking at a fallen angel. But amongst my pain and my tears, Lorenzo was the one who tried to hold me together as I felt myself crumbling apart. He held me close in his arms and tried to pull me back from the mental edge.
